Configuring Norton Ghost default options The Options dialog box includes several views that let you configure the following default settings: Options General Performance Tray Icon Description Specify a default location where a backup will create and store recovery points and file and folder backup data. If the location you choose is on a network, you can enter your user authentication information. See "Selecting a default backup destination" on page 38. Lets you specify a default speed for backup or recovery processes. When you move the slider closer to Fast, it increases the speed at which the program backs up or recovers your computer. If you choose a slower speed it could improve the performance of your computer, especially if you work on your computer during a backup or recovery. Note: During a backup or recovery, you have the option to override this default setting to fit your needs at the time. You can also configure network throttling to limit the effects of backups on network performance. See "Adjusting the effect of a backup on computer performance" on page 39. See "Enabling network throttling" on page 39. You can turn on or off the system tray icon. You can also specify whether to show only error messages when they occur, or to show both error messages and other information, such as the completion of a backup. See "Adjusting default tray icon settings" on page 40.
